The Global Triethylaluminum Market was valued at USD 238.06 million in 2023 and is projected to reach USD 264.96 million by 2029, growing at a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of 1.80% during the forecast period (2024–2029). This growth is primarily driven by expanding polyethylene production, catalyst system innovations, and specialized chemical synthesis applications across industries.

As the petrochemical industry embraces advanced organometallic compounds for polymerization processes, leading chemical manufacturers are strengthening their triethylaluminum (TEAL) production capabilities. 🔟 1. Sasol Performance Chemicals

Headquarters: Johannesburg, South Africa
Key Offering: High-purity TEAL for polyolefin catalysts

Sasol’s performance chemicals division is a global leader in triethylaluminum production, supplying major polyethylene manufacturers worldwide. Their TEAL serves as a critical co-catalyst in Ziegler-Natta polymerization systems.

Production Advantages:

  • Proprietary purification technology ensuring 99.7%+ purity
  • Automated handling systems for pyrophoric materials
  • Strategic supply agreements with leading polyolefin producers
